What TM said in the other thread got me thinking.

Some of you might have noticed my sig. I added it for fun, as I've been fairly heavily involved in the planning of other people's scenarios lately. I gave TM some advice on the storyline of Mad Ambition, and I've helped Bain formulate the scenario he's working on now. Zeviz recently sent me a fairly detailed script for the scenario he's making for the Pearl contest, and I gave him a bunch of advice on that.

I've really enjoyed this, especially helping Bain and Zeviz (as I've been involved more heavily with those scenarios). I get to see what exciting ideas they've come up with, and to help make them better. I think it's also more helpful than the typical situation where a designer releases a scenario, gets reviews that say "too much combat", and then has to try again. This way, I get the opportunity to say "I see what you're trying to do with that... but I think you could make it more effective if you did like this." rather than just writing "okay, nothing special" in a CSR ranking. It's even better than the best beta-testing, as you can make radical changes at will.

But I was wondering, what if this was the norm? Why not do it more? Would more people take the option if they knew it was there?

So basically I'm sounding out interest. If people think the idea is a really good one, we could even try to get guys like Alcritas and Drizzt on board as "scenario consultants".
